Do you know all that the Public Service Commission does? They meet right here in Lincoln. Meetings are also streamed online.
Recently, members of the Commission had the opportunity to meet with Senator Deb Fischer and Federal Communications Commission Commissioner Olivia Trusty. The topics discussed were wide ranging and the insights provided by Senator Fischer and Commissioner Trusty were invaluable.
I also had the opportunity to share some of the great work we are doing at the Nebraska Public Service Commission to expand Telehealth access and deliver connectivity to improve health monitoring for infants at child care centers. This pilot project will help young and first-time parents have confidence in returning to work and leaving their children in the care of others. I believe this will have a direct impact on preventing sudden infant death syndrome (SIDS), increase workforce retention and deliver meaningful economic benefits to our state.

LSO Team News🌟
Please join us in congratulating Investigator Joanna Dimas on her promotion to the rank of Sergeant with the Lancaster County Sheriff’s Office. Sgt. Dimas has been with LSO since 2021 and has served in several roles, including Violence Against Women Act (VAWA) Investigator, patrol deputy, and defensive tactics instructor.
Sgt. Dimas has demonstrated a strong commitment to public service, initiative and a passion for helping others. We look forward to her continued leadership and service in the Patrol Division! 👏
